From 06d12064d0ccb1477fadf1d62492a493fb2fb947 Mon Sep 17 00:00:00 2001 From: Xavier Claessens Date: Tue, 12 Oct 2021 21:45:24 -0400 Subject: OptionOverrideProxy: Make it immutable to avoid copies It is always used as an immutable view so there is no point in doing copies.
